I've avoided playing as much as possible until Open Beta hits, partly because I knew I would get burned out on two acts and temporary characters if I played PoE as much as I played D2 back in the day. Once the reset happens, I'll be good to go, and relatively fresh because I never leveled a character past level 35 or so yet.

And I have to agree with GGG in that video...feeling the impact of items and abilities is one of the best features of PoE and is what made D2 last so long and be so successful. A pre-Windforce and post-Windforce Bow Amazon in D2 were two completely different animals, and at least pre-LoD you could get a similar experience from finding well modded rares. There is nothing quite like getting lucky and finding a good rare.

I played a lot of WoW too, and it definitely didn't have that kind of itemization, outside of most legendaries/some epic weapons and a variety of trinkets, but even unique trinkets started to disappear after Vanilla.

He was also spot on about "abuse" of in-game features not really being a problem in a PvE setting. Obviously if something is inherently broken it may have a negative impact on race events and PvP, but they seem to believe that people who go the extra mile to design an interesting character that bends some of the game mechanics should be rewarded for their creativity, and that makes sense to me.

PoE's biggest weakness right now is obviously the mechanical issues with desync and whatnot. Hopefully they can get that fixed, because the core of the game is immensely strong.
